Demand for conferences and events remains strong, reflecting the high value placed on in-person experiences. However, the UK events industry continues to battle a number of challenges, including staffing shortages, high costs, short lead times and the rising cost of living. Operators need to demonstrate flexibility in planning and focus on creating value for clients.
Hybrid events are here to stay
Following the lifting of COVID-19 restrictions the UK events industry has witnessed a rapid adoption of hybrid events. Hybrid events are expected to remain popular due to a number of reasons, including tighter travel budgets, sustainability concerns, wider audience reach, and the ability to engage with a global audience in a way that suits them. However, a strong hybrid event requires a considerable amount of tech and event management, which can be costly and needs careful consideration.
UK events industry continues to battle skills shortages
The pandemic’s uncertainty led many event professionals to explore alternative careers, some temporarily but many permanently, damaging the industry’s emergence. Staff shortages have also been exacerbated by the UK’s EU exit. The conferencing and events industry is addressing the staffing challenges in a number of ways, including investing in technology and forming partnerships with educational institutions in a bid to nurture a new generation of professionals though apprenticeships.
